Earth, Wind & Fire's 'Yearnin', Learnin'' stands as a quintessential example of their late 1970s funk and R&B sound, characterized by lush horn arrangements and the group's signature vocal harmonies. Released during a period of significant artistic maturity, the track exemplifies the band's ability to blend soulful melodies with intricate rhythmic structures. While specific chart performance data varies by region, the song remains a staple of their discography, reflecting the group's enduring influence on the genre. It captures the emotional depth and polished production that defined their work in the late 1970s, showcasing their mastery of the genre and their capacity to create music that resonates across generations.
